Overheating>>more
Posted by Darryl [Email] (more from Darryl) on Thu, 3 May 2001 23:00:05
Members do not see ads below this line. - Help Keep This Site Online - Signup
Hey all,
My '89 Saab 900Turbo overheats. I put a new radiator on it last winter. When it's cool outside (60-70 degrees) the fan operates normally. it goes up to 3/4 and the fans bring the gage back down to 1/2. However, when it gets hot outside and the car has been ran for a while, the gage climbs close to hot (7/8 on the gage), then the fan comes on. I thought that the fan is always (no matter what temperature) supposed to come on when the gage reaches 3/4. How do I make my fans come on ALWAYS NO MATTER WHAT THE OUTSIDE TEMPERATURE IS at 3/4 on the gage, which is normal?? I don't feel comfortable when the weather gets to be 90 degrees and the fans don't come on until 7/8 on the gage? BTW, i have also replaced the fan temp. switch.
